I am using Dell laptop with Windows 7 Pro

Today when i logged into my laptop as administrator all my desktop folders and files gone.

only default folders like recycle bin are there.

when i searched through windows explorer i found out that system is not pointing to default desktop folder which is under,

c:\users\administrator\desktop (here all my folders and directories are present. Can see through windows explorer)

instead

i found one administrator\desktop folder under my desktop folder which is strange. system is pointing to this desktop folder where only default desktop folder are available. Nothing else.

When i created new folder on my desktop it is showing under,

desktop\administrator\desktop

and not under

c:\users\administrator\desktop

I had pinned outlook to the taskbar. thats also gone.

What can be the issue and how to fix it.

One more issue, I had setup MS outlook on my laptop but now if i open it, it takes me to setup wizard.

Any help?
